Verdict

It was fast going when Dream Together won at Pontefract while Bring The Money won a novice event over the minimum trip at Bath. Rasheeq and Ugo Gregory posted better efforts on soft ground last time while Stallone is at his best in heavy going and has slipped back down the handicap. But the underfoot conditions will also suit the progressive VIVA VOCE, who returned to action with a wide-margin success at Redcar on his handicap bow and has the scope to defy a hike in the weights on that evidence.
